首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
三只萌新
掘友等级
前端
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
805
文章 566
沸点 239
赞
805
返回
|
搜索文章
最新
热门
制作一个画板来学习canvas
项目地址中针对画板中的功能都单独做了抽离。如果想了解某个功能的话可以直接打开对应的文件查看效果。 直接给 canvas 元素设置 css 背景颜色。 使用 fill / fillRect 给画板填充颜色。 当我们使用在画板上使用 fillRect 之后,是无法再在通过 css …
详解 linear-gradient 和 radial-gradient 的使用
今天就来好好总结下它的使用方法,也方便以后查阅。 首先我们来看下什么是 linear-gradient(),根据 MDN的定义,它是图片,我们可以通过 linear-gradient() 函数创建几种颜色过渡生成的图片。 既然函数生成的是图片,我们也可以通过 backgroun…
vue directives 使用详解
格式: v-focus="value" ,这里的 value 是变量名,而不是字符串。 可以看到,通过绑定 value ,指令中接收的 binding 多了个 value 的属性,值就我们传递进来的变量值。而且还多了一个 expression ,expression:字符串形式…
canvas 多个图形可视化操作:拖拽、缩放、旋转
实现一个 canvas 拖拽、缩放、旋转的效果,如下效果图。 统一使用 typescript 来编写,在面对状态操作复杂的流程, ts 提供了状态标注,类型提示等。便于我们维护和梳理流程思路。比如类型标注提供了类似注释的功能,将对象描述清楚的同时,在我们使用相关属性或方法都会有…
使用 webpack-chain 来创建 webpack 配置
常用的 webpack.config 结构主要有 entry、output、resolve、module、plugin、optimization 这几项配置。我们来看看在 webpack-chain 中这些都是怎么配置的。 可以看到这个构造函数中有很多属性和原型上的方法,接下来…
如何构建 vue-ssr 项目
通过 ctx.body ,拼接成一个完整的 html 字符串模版返回。 相信经过上面的代码实例可得知,即使你没有使用过 vue-ssr 的经历,但是你简单地使用过 vue 和 koa 的同学都可以看出来这个代码非常明了。 唯一要注意的地方就是,我们是通过 require('vu…
点击复制
例如下图展示的点击右上方的按钮复制目标的值,我们常遇到的这样的需求。今天来梳理下有哪几种方式可以实现 注意 textarea 是没有 value 属性的,通过简单的两行代码就可以实现复制 textarea 中的内容。 更多场景我们复制的内容并不是 input/textarea …
前端错误监控sdk初步实践
作为前端经常遇到线上报错却无法复现的情况,要是这个时候有错误监控能快速帮我们定位问题所在,再查找错误监控的相关资料尝试去实现一个自己的sdk。下面我以 错误监控和设备信息两方面作为关注点去实现。 完整代码 通过 new Image 方式创建的元素,只需要赋值 src 属性即可发…
vue ssr + koa2 构建服务端渲染
之前做了活动投放页面在百度、360等渠道投放,采用 koa2 + 模版引擎的方式。发现几个问题 兼容性问题,在页面中添加埋点后发现有些用户的数据拿不到,排查后发现通过各个渠道过来的用户的设备中仍然包含大量低版本的浏览器。 查看下面两张图,可以看到如果是服务端渲染,那么在浏览器中…
svg 学习系列-波浪背景
最近想做一个波浪滚动的背景,查询资料后发现使用 svg 可以做。自己动手实践了下,效果如下: 首先看到这些波浪是由一些曲线来绘制成的,使用 css 可以通过 border-radius 设置各种角度来实现。但是想想也挺麻烦的,svg 中的 path 可以满足我们的需求。 也就是…
下一页
个人成就
优秀创作者
文章被点赞
1,209
文章被阅读
313,516
掘力值
7,823
关注了
203
关注者
265
收藏集
22
关注标签
25
加入于
2018-07-27